Netherlands Cold Chain & Pharma Logistics Market Overview

  • The Netherlands Cold Chain & Pharma Logistics Market is valued at USD 4.1 billion, based on a five-year historical analysis. This growth is primarily driven by the increasing demand for temperature-sensitive products in the pharmaceutical and food sectors, alongside the rapid expansion of e-commerce and online grocery delivery. The need for efficient logistics solutions to maintain product integrity during transportation and storage has further propelled market expansion, with investments in automation, digital tracking, and sustainable refrigeration technologies strengthening the market’s resilience and capacity .
  • Key cities such as Amsterdam, Rotterdam, and The Hague dominate the market due to their strategic locations, advanced infrastructure, and connectivity to major transportation networks. The presence of leading logistics companies and robust compliance with EU and national standards, including GDP and HACCP, contribute to the Netherlands' position as a hub for cold chain and pharmaceutical logistics in Europe. The Port of Rotterdam and Schiphol Airport are pivotal for international distribution, while regional clusters in North Holland, South Holland, and Limburg support export-oriented agri-food and pharma logistics .
  • The “Good Distribution Practice (GDP) Guidelines 2013/C 343/01” issued by the European Commission and enforced by the Dutch Health and Youth Care Inspectorate (Inspectie Gezondheidszorg en Jeugd, IGJ) mandate strict compliance with temperature control standards for the transportation and storage of pharmaceuticals. These regulations require all stakeholders in the supply chain to maintain validated temperature monitoring, documentation, and risk management protocols, ensuring product safety and efficacy throughout the logistics process .

Netherlands Cold Chain & Pharma Logistics Market Segmentation

By Service Type:The service type segmentation includes various subsegments such as Storage, Transportation, Packaging, Monitoring & Tracking, and Value-Added Services. Among these, Transportation is the leading subsegment, driven by the increasing demand for efficient and timely delivery of temperature-sensitive goods. The rise in e-commerce and the need for rapid distribution of pharmaceuticals have significantly influenced this trend. Storage facilities are also crucial, as they ensure the integrity of products before they reach their final destination.

By Temperature Range:The temperature range segmentation includes Chilled, Frozen, and Deep-Frozen subsegments. The Chilled segment is currently dominating the market, primarily due to the high demand for perishable food items and pharmaceuticals that require refrigeration. The Frozen and Deep-Frozen segments are also significant, catering to specific product requirements, particularly in the food and healthcare industries. The increasing consumer preference for fresh and frozen foods has further bolstered the growth of the Chilled segment.

Netherlands Cold Chain & Pharma Logistics Market Industry Analysis

Growth Drivers

  • Increasing Demand for Temperature-Sensitive Pharmaceuticals:The Netherlands is witnessing a surge in demand for temperature-sensitive pharmaceuticals, driven by the biopharmaceutical sector's growth, which is projected to reach €3.8 billion in the future. This increase is attributed to the rising prevalence of chronic diseases, necessitating effective cold chain logistics to maintain drug efficacy. The World Health Organization reported that 50% of all medicines require temperature control, emphasizing the critical need for robust cold chain solutions in the pharmaceutical industry.
  • Expansion of E-commerce in the Pharmaceutical Sector:The e-commerce segment of the pharmaceutical market in the Netherlands is expected to grow significantly, with online sales projected to reach €1.5 billion in the future. This growth is fueled by changing consumer preferences for online purchasing and the convenience it offers. As e-commerce expands, the demand for efficient cold chain logistics to ensure the safe delivery of temperature-sensitive products is becoming increasingly vital, creating new opportunities for logistics providers.
  • Stringent Regulatory Requirements for Drug Transportation:The Netherlands adheres to strict EU regulations regarding pharmaceutical transportation, which mandate temperature monitoring and compliance with Good Distribution Practices (GDP). In the future, the enforcement of these regulations is expected to intensify, with penalties for non-compliance increasing by 25%. This regulatory landscape drives the need for advanced cold chain logistics solutions, ensuring that companies invest in technologies that meet these stringent requirements, thereby enhancing market growth.

Market Challenges

  • High Operational Costs Associated with Cold Chain Logistics:The operational costs for cold chain logistics in the Netherlands are estimated to be around €1.8 billion annually, primarily due to the need for specialized equipment and energy consumption. These high costs can deter smaller companies from entering the market, limiting competition and innovation. As energy prices continue to rise, maintaining cost-effective operations while ensuring compliance with temperature regulations remains a significant challenge for logistics providers.
  • Limited Infrastructure in Certain Regions:Despite the Netherlands' advanced logistics network, some rural areas still face infrastructure limitations, impacting cold chain efficiency. Approximately 35% of logistics providers report difficulties in accessing remote regions, which can lead to delays and increased costs. The lack of adequate cold storage facilities in these areas further exacerbates the challenge, making it essential for stakeholders to invest in infrastructure improvements to ensure reliable service delivery across the country.
